  • Press the ULT button to experience the powerful sound of ULT1 and ULT2 bass boost modes.
  • 360° party sound carries powerful sound to every corner of the room.
  • Powerful sound with X-Balanced Speaker Unit.
  • Bring the festival feeling with 360° party light.
  • The party never stops with up to 25 hours of battery life.
  • Quick charge: 10 minute charge gives you up to 180 minutes of playtime.
  • Hear your music exactly as you like it with 10-Band Equalizer.
  • Perfect karaoke partner.
  • Enhance your video content with TV Sound Booster.
  • Easy to move with handle and caster.
  • Add an extra compatible speaker for stereo sound.
  • Bluetooth Fast Pair and multipoint connection.

Built for big gatherings, the ULT TOWER 9 delivers room‑shaking powerful bass with selectable ULT modes, wide dispersion from its 360° Party Sound and multi‑tweeter array, plus a suite of party-ready features — syncable lights, karaoke and multi-speaker linking. Sony's new flagship, covered by Best of High End, promises premium, performance-focused party sound.

Pros

  • Selectable ULT bass modes (ULT1 deep, ULT2 punchy) give flexible, room‑shaking low-frequency impact.
  • 360° Party Sound and four-tweeter array deliver wide, room-filling dispersion and clear off-axis treble.
  • Extensive party features — syncable lights, karaoke/guitar inputs and the ability to link many speakers — create immersive gatherings.
